Como mascarar dados no Oracle

Publicados: 2022-03-30

O Banco de Dados Oracle é um dos bancos de dados mais utilizados no mundo. Também é um componente importante do conjunto de produtos Oracle, incluindo o produto Fusion Middleware.

Se você deseja ocultar dados confidenciais dos usuários ao usar o Oracle, este artigo o ajudará a fazer exatamente isso.

Introdução: Quando se trata de informações confidenciais, todos sabemos que não adianta ocultar dados. Em vez disso, o que queremos fazer é “mascarar” os dados para que não possam ser vistos por ninguém, exceto pela pessoa que recebeu acesso aos dados. Por exemplo, um usuário pode ter recebido acesso a uma tabela Oracle que contém informações sobre suas contas bancárias. As informações da conta, no entanto, são mascaradas para que apenas o usuário possa vê-las.

Índice ocultar
Neste artigo, falaremos sobre o mascaramento de dados no Oracle, incluindo:
1. O que é o Mascaramento de Dados no Oracle?
2. Crie um plano de mascaramento de dados
3. Implemente o Plano de Mascaramento de Dados
4. Quais são os diferentes tipos de bancos de dados Oracle?
5. Como Mascarar Dados Oracle?

Neste artigo, falaremos sobre o mascaramento de dados no Oracle, incluindo:

1. O que é o Mascaramento de Dados no Oracle?

O mascaramento de dados é uma das melhores maneiras de tornar seu banco de dados Oracle mais confiável e seguro. O termo foi originalmente cunhado pelo governo dos EUA na década de 1990 e se refere ao processo de ocultar dados de uma determinada pessoa ou organização. Por exemplo, se uma grande corporação quisesse ocultar dados sobre atividades ilegais, a corporação poderia pegar os dados e colocá-los em um banco de dados ou tabela menor que apenas alguns funcionários da empresa têm acesso. A ideia é garantir que os dados nunca cheguem aos olhos do público.

O Oracle Database tem a capacidade de mascarar seus dados confidenciais durante o armazenamento ou durante o processamento por um programa. Você pode usar a função para criar um ambiente de armazenamento seguro e eficiente para dados confidenciais. Os dados mascarados ainda podem ser usados, mas estão ocultos para usuários, aplicativos e outros programas. Você pode acessar os dados mascarados usando a instrução UNMASK.

Significa ocultar ou obscurecer os dados para que não possam ser lidos ou alterados por usuários não autorizados. O mascaramento de dados pode ser usado para ocultar números de cartão de crédito e números de previdência social. O mascaramento de dados é um recurso de segurança e não se destina a impedir que os dados sejam visualizados por um usuário autorizado.

Leia também: Dicas de segurança cibernética e proteção de dados pessoais para se manter seguro

2. Crie um plano de mascaramento de dados

Quando se trata de coleta de dados online, os consumidores estão se tornando cada vez mais conscientes do valor de suas informações pessoais para os profissionais de marketing. E por causa disso, o mascaramento de dados está se tornando uma estratégia de marketing muito popular para combater esse problema. Isso envolve criar um banco de dados separado para seu público e usar essas informações para enviar mensagens a eles sem poder associar sua marca a esse consumidor específico. A ideia é que você entre em contato com eles com mensagens úteis e direcionadas sobre seu produto ou serviço – tudo isso mantendo o anonimato.

Embora o mascaramento de dados seja importante em qualquer pesquisa, é um pouco mais complicado quando você está fazendo um estudo sobre uma situação do mundo real, como uma experiência empresarial ou educacional. Se sua pesquisa for preenchida por um monte de pessoas, você não deseja fornecer a elas todas as informações sobre como responder às suas perguntas, portanto, certifique-se de mascarar pontos de dados confidenciais. Isso é especialmente complicado quando se trata de questões como raça, gênero, etnia, sexualidade, etc., porque se os dados errados forem inseridos, você poderá obter resultados distorcidos.

3. Implemente o Plano de Mascaramento de Dados

É vital que as empresas garantam que tenham o plano correto de mascaramento de dados implementado. Sem um plano de mascaramento, você corre o risco de perder clientes e incorrer em multas de acordo com o GDPR (Regulamento Geral de Proteção de Dados). No entanto, com um bom plano de mascaramento de dados, você pode manter sua empresa em conformidade e permitir que seus dados permaneçam privados. Para obter mais informações sobre a conformidade com o GDPR e como manter seus negócios alinhados, compilamos alguns recursos úteis abaixo:

Você deve decidir como lidar com os dados coletados sobre seus clientes. Como dissemos acima, essa decisão afetará como você poderá usar os dados no futuro. Uma das melhores maneiras de manter sua coleta de dados limpa e imaculada é “mascarar” seus dados coletados. Essa é uma ótima maneira de garantir que você não exponha dados confidenciais a possíveis invasores. O mascaramento de dados também é uma ótima estratégia se você planeja publicar relatórios sobre os dados coletados. Para garantir que seus relatórios não sejam comprometidos, remova todas as informações confidenciais do relatório antes de compartilhá-lo.

Leia também: Ameaças de segurança cibernética para pequenas empresas

4. Quais são os diferentes tipos de bancos de dados Oracle?

O Oracle Database é um sistema de gerenciamento de banco de dados relacional (RDBMS) que permite o armazenamento de dados estruturados em um ambiente multiusuário e multiplataforma. O Oracle Database é um dos bancos de dados de código aberto mais populares por um motivo. Com mais de 25 anos de experiência no desenvolvimento de soluções corporativas de alto desempenho, a Oracle oferece uma família completa de soluções de software que permitem às empresas gerenciar suas informações com eficiência, obter insights em tempo real e impulsionar a transformação dos negócios. O Oracle Database está disponível em modelos locais, baseados em nuvem e híbridos.

Existem três variedades principais de bancos de dados Oracle: Oracle Database, Oracle database 11g e Oracle Database 12c. A última delas é a mais nova variedade do banco de dados.

5. Como Mascarar Dados Oracle?

Quando falamos em mascarar dados Oracle, estamos nos referindo a uma estratégia de mascaramento de dados usada para proteger dados e informações confidenciais em um sistema corporativo. O Oracle Data Masking é o processo de substituição de dados confidenciais por um valor ou dados mais inócuos para mascarar os dados da visualização ou do acesso.

Como a fonte número um de dados, a Oracle é uma parte muito importante de qualquer CRM. Para mascarar seus dados, você pode usar uma combinação de diferentes recursos, incluindo o Oracle Cloud Service, que está disponível no site da Oracle e permite acessar seus dados de qualquer lugar, mesmo que seja pelo celular; e Oracle Database, que você pode usar para criptografar seus dados e armazená-los com segurança.

  1. Hack: Use uma tabela de banco de dados temporária para mascarar seus dados.
  2. Hack: Crie uma tabela temporária para cada consulta do usuário e insira seus resultados em sua tabela principal.
  3. Hack: Quando você precisar mascarar uma tabela, use uma instrução #define para fazer isso acontecer.
  4. Hack: Mantenha dois bancos de dados e use uma ferramenta como DBUtils para mascarar seus dados.
  5. Hack: Use o método de tabela Oracle SEQUEL para mascarar tabelas do seu aplicativo.
  6. Hack: Se você tiver a opção, use o suporte BLOB integrado do Oracle 12c.

Leia também: O que é VPN e como funciona?

Concluindo, para um melhor entendimento do banco de dados Oracle, você deve primeiro entender sua estrutura. Neste tutorial, usaremos a estrutura das tabelas de um banco de dados Oracle para ver como mascarar os dados. Veremos como usar os recursos de mascaramento de dados do Oracle Database e como isso nos ajuda a mascarar os dados. O conceito de mascaramento de dados é bastante simples. Depois de ler este artigo, você deve ser capaz de entender como mascarar dados em um banco de dados Oracle.